Career path

Career Role (AI in Aerospace Incident Resolution) Description
AI Data Scientist (Aerospace Safety) Develops advanced AI algorithms for analyzing aerospace incident data, predicting potential risks, and improving safety protocols. High demand for expertise in machine learning and big data analysis.
AI Engineer (Incident Simulation) Designs and implements AI-powered simulation systems to model and analyze aerospace incidents, aiding in the development of improved safety procedures and technologies. Requires strong programming skills and experience in AI modelling.
AI Specialist (Predictive Maintenance) Focuses on leveraging AI to predict equipment failures and optimize maintenance schedules, reducing downtime and improving aircraft reliability. Expertise in predictive analytics and data visualization is essential.
Aerospace AI Consultant Provides expert advice and support to aerospace companies on the implementation and integration of AI technologies for incident resolution and safety enhancements. Requires strong communication and project management skills, alongside AI knowledge.
Senior AI Architect (Aerospace) Leads the design and implementation of complex AI systems for aerospace incident analysis and resolution, defining the overall architecture and strategy. Requires substantial experience and leadership skills in AI architecture.
